Travancore Cochin Chem Posts Rs. 32-crore Profit
Kerala government-owned Travancore Cochin Chemicals Ltd. (TCCL) has reported record profit of Rs. 32-crore in FY18 on a turnover of Rs. 241-crore.
Mr. K. Harikumar, the company’s Managing Director said it was a major achievement for a company, which was running on an accumulated loss of nearly Rs. 25-crore two years ago. The profit in FY17 was Rs. 6-crore.
He attributed the record performance to the cumulative effect of various factors, including maximising production, better marketing, and the availability of power at competitive rates. The benefit from open access to power was worth Rs. 1.5-crore last year and the company’s power requirement was around 4.8 lakh units daily.
Caustic soda expansion
Going forward, he said, the company has lined up several development plans with an investment of Rs. 50-crore. Caustic soda production will be increased from the present 175-tpd (tonnes per day) to 250-tpd in the first phase to be completed in 18 months. In the second phase, the capacity will be increased to 350-tpd. With the completion of the capacity expansion, the turnover is expected to touch Rs. 600-crore.
For the first time, TCCL has started exporting caustic soda to African countries and has earned export revenues of Rs. 2.4 crore.
There are also plans to earmark Rs. 10-crore for steam recovery from the hydro-chloric acid plant, which will make the production process more efficient and cost-effective as furnace oil use will come down considerably, informed Mr. Harikumar.
